
Números aleatorios dentro de un array
Publicado por Leandro (1 intervención) el 06/11/2013 21:57:42
Hola, tengo la siguiente consulta. Estoy realizando un programa que es para colocar números aleatorios entre 1 y 100 dentro de un array y mostrarlos, el problema es que cuando genero los números, siempre genera el mismo para cada "espacio" del arreglo. Espero me puedan decir si me falta algo, porque debe ser algún error básico el que estoy haciendo y no me doy cuenta, les dejo hasta donde llegue en el programa
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
program prueba;
var l: array[1..5] of integer
i,h,n: integer;
begin
Writeln('Ingresa un número');
readln(n);
h:= trunc(random*100 +1);
for i:= 1 to 5 do
begin
l[i]=h;
end;
for i:= 1 to 5 do
begin
Writeln('El valor del array', ' ', i, ' ', 'es=', ' ', l[i]);
end;
readln;
end.
Valora esta pregunta


0